Description
A LARGE LATE 19TH CENTURY FRENCH FOUR-GLASS MANTEL CLOCK WITH CALENDAR WORK AND MOONPHASE the moulded brass case with bevelled glass panels enclosing two silvered masked enamel dials with Roman chapter ring surrounding a sunken centre fitted a Brocot type escapement above a calendar dial with outer days surrounding day and month dials below a moonphase aperture fronting an eight-day movement striking the hours on a bell. (44.5cm high)
